Heads up: if the Lintrock baseline file in the Quarrow repo drifts from main, CI fails with a "stale baseline" error even when the code is fine. Quick fix is to regenerate the baseline on a clean checkout and re-push. If a customer build is blocked, confirm the failing run matches the token below before escalating.

build token for yadug-yagag: htk21_c863c33eb8b82c0c9c152

Subject: Notarised deed — same-day transfer

Dispatch team,

The notarised deed for the Asperfield property closing must reach the Rowanhall solicitors' office before 15:00 today. It is sealed in a signed envelope inside the grey document wallet at the front desk. Please assign a single trusted courier, direct route only, and require a receipt signature at delivery. The confidential hand-over instruction for the courier follows immediately below.

With thanks,
Marenda

drop instructions, bajep-hafog: the ulaath quenwyn courier leaves the julwyn quenok aldion ledger at gate 6968 under passcode 377573

Context: Ardenfell line margins slipped three points over two quarters. Drivers: input steel costs, aggressive discounting at the Westmoor branch, and a stale price book. Proposal: uplift list prices four percent, tighten discount authority to regional level, sunset the two lowest-margin SKUs. Risk: volume loss at Halverton accounts, estimated under two percent. Decision requested at Thursday's review. Modelling assumptions are in the appendix pack. The commercial reasoning leadership wants kept close is noted directly below.

board note of tajop-yajof: The finance team signed off on a budget of $77.6 million for Project Pramir.

Handover — prototype workshop, Brindlewood Annex. Mira, before you take over Thursday coverage: the workshop benches were rearranged for the Calder team's rig testing, so please keep the west aisle clear. The parts cabinet is now locked between sessions; Torsten holds the spare key. Catering orders go through the usual form, deadline noon the day before. Cleaners come at 18:30, so tidy loose cabling by then. The side door auto-locks after 17:00, so anyone staying late will need the after-hours pass. Use the code below for entry.

door code, tagep-yahaf: bdg-MXKGXI-35155284